What is the most common cause of chronic osteomyelitis?

Haematogenous infection

Which age group is most commonly affected by chronic osteomyelitis?

< 50 years

What is the most common bone site affected by chronic osteomyelitis?

Tibia

Which of the following is not listed as a predisposing factor for chronic osteomyelitis?

Hypertension

What is the initial site of infection in osteomyelitis due to the lower number of phagocytic cells?

Metaphysis

What happens if chronic osteomyelitis is left untreated at a certain point?

'Sequestra' are formed

What is the function of involucrum in chronic osteomyelitis?

Encapsulate the sequestra

What is a common clinical presentation of chronic osteomyelitis?

Thickened skin

Which laboratory study is typically elevated in cases of chronic osteomyelitis?

Erythrocyte Sedimentation Rate (ESR)

What is a common finding in bone biopsy of chronic osteomyelitis cases?

Necrotic bone

Which imaging technique is used to detect sequestrum and involucrum in chronic osteomyelitis?

Computed tomography

Based on the text, what treatment approach is recommended for chronic osteomyelitis?

Antibiotic treatment

What is the traditional classification system for osteomyelitis based on?

Time of onset

Which microorganism is NOT commonly implicated in chronic osteomyelitis?

Clostridium difficile

In chronic osteomyelitis, what surrounds the cavities containing pus and dead bone?

Vascular tissue and sclerosis

What is the male-to-female ratio observed in cases of chronic osteomyelitis in Ilorin?

2:1

Which age group is NOT commonly affected by chronic osteomyelitis?

Elderly

What is the major source leading to chronic osteomyelitis development?

Untreated acute osteomyelitis
